Context & Ripple Effects
By spring 2015, Docker controlled the de facto container runtime while CoreOS — its most vocal critic — maintained its own alternative, App Container (rkt). Spinning App Container into a neutral foundation with Google, VMware, Red Hat, and Apcera behind it converts a one-company rivalry into a vendor coalition against Docker's stewardship of the format.
The move set up the summer's détente: weeks later Docker and CoreOS joined Google, Amazon, Microsoft, and VMware under the Linux Foundation's Open Container Project to define shared container standards.
First-order effects
- Docker now faces a runtime challenger whose governance no single company controls — its role as gatekeeper of the container format is directly contested.
- Google, VMware, Red Hat, and Apcera gain collective leverage over how container images and runtimes are specified, without having each build their own.
Second-order effects
- The standoff forces both camps toward neutral ground, culminating in the Open Container Project standardization effort rather than a fragmented fork war.
- Docker answers by bundling more capability into its own stack — folding orchestration into the core Docker Engine in mid-2016 and later open-sourcing containerd with cloud vendors including AWS, Google, IBM, Alibaba, and Microsoft signed on.
Third-order effects
- Container infrastructure consolidates around foundation-governed components while competition migrates up the stack — CoreOS ships its Kubernetes-based Tectonic platform, Docker counters with an Enterprise Edition bundling runtime, orchestration, security, and management, and both roll out security products as the container wars shift from runtimes to commercial platforms.
- If the pattern holds, the durable layer of container technology is owned by multi-vendor foundations, leaving vendors to differentiate on management, security, and enterprise support rather than the runtime itself.
The trend: Container infrastructure is splitting into a foundation-neutral base layer governed jointly by rivals, with commercial competition pushed upward into platforms like Tectonic and Docker Enterprise Edition.
